      "message": "lockd: Remove unused fields in the nlm_reboot structure\n\nThe nlm_reboot structure is used to store information provided by the\nNSM_NOTIFY procedure.  This procedure is not specified by the NLM or NSM\nprotocols, other than to say that the procedure can be used to transmit\ninformation private to a particular NLM/NSM implementation.\n\nFor Linux, the callback arguments include the name of the monitored host,\nthe new NSM state of the host, and a 16-byte private opaque.\n\nAs a clean up, remove the unused fields and the server-side XDR logic that\ndecodes them.\n\nSigned-off-by: Chuck Lever \u003cchuck.lever@oracle.com\u003e\nSigned-off-by: J.       "message": "SUNRPC: RPC buffer size estimates are too large\n\nThe RPC buffer size estimation logic in net/sunrpc/clnt.c always\nsignificantly overestimates the requirements for the buffer size.\nA little instrumentation demonstrated that in fact rpc_malloc was never\nallocating the buffer from the mempool, but almost always called kmalloc.\n\nTo compute the size of the RPC buffer more precisely, split p_bufsiz into\ntwo fields; one for the argument size, and one for the result size.\n\nThen, compute the sum of the exact call and reply header sizes, and split\nthe RPC buffer precisely between the two.  That should keep almost all RPC\nbuffers within the 2KiB buffer mempool limit.\n\nAnd, we can finally be rid of RPC_SLACK_SPACE!\n\nSigned-off-by: Chuck Lever \u003cchuck.lever@oracle.com\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Trond Myklebust \u003cTrond.Myklebust@netapp.com\u003e\n"

      "message": "NLM: Shrink the maximum request size of NLM4 requests\n\nNLM version 4 requests estimate the call and reply header sizes rather\nconservatively, using the very maximum size allowed in the protocol even\nthough Linux always uses only a small fraction of the allowable space.\n\nReduce the size of caller and lock arguments to conserve RPC buffer space\nwhile XDR encoding NLM4 arguments.  Add compile-time checks to ensure the\nhostname string won\u0027t overflow NLM protocol maximums.\n\nSigned-off-by: Chuck Lever \u003cchuck.lever@oracle.com\u003e\nSigned-off-by: Trond Myklebust \u003cTrond.Myklebust@netapp.com\u003e\n"
